HSHS St. John's Hospital is seeking a Registered Respiratory Therapist II to join the team in a full time capacity. Ideal candidates will be prepared to conduct basic and complex physician prescribed treatments and demonstrate competence in respiratory equipment related to respiratory care-based practice. Operate and maintain respiratory care equipment, administer patient care, and document the practice activity in the patient's electronic medical record (EMR) at the required level of competence in accordance with scope of practice, departmental policies and procedures, HIPAA standards, and quality assurance guidelines. Assist in the education of staff, students, patients and families. May function as a shift or unit lead.

Education Qualifications

  • Diploma or an Associate's degree in respiratory therapy from an Accredited Respiratory Care Education Program is required.
  • Bachelor's degree in respiratory therapy from an Accredited Respiratory Care Education Program is preferred.

Experience Qualifications

  • 3 years of respiratory experience is required.
  • Deemed competent in serving as a resource person, providing education and mentorship to others.
  • Deemed competent in the performance or assistance of complex respiratory procedures which may include but is not limited to : Bronchoscopies, PFTs, metabolic stress tests, cardioversions.
  • Certifications, Licenses and Registrations

  • Registered Respiratory Therapist (RRT) by the National Board for Respiratory Care (NBRC) is required.
  • Licensed as Respiratory Care Practitioner in the state of practice is required.
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) is required.
  •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) is preferred.
  •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) is preferred.
  • At least one specialty credential through NBRC is required (Adult Critical Care Specialist (ACCS), Neonatal / Pediatric Specialist (NPS), Sleep Disorders Specialist (SDS), Asthma Educator Specialist (AE-C), Certified Pulmonary Function Technologist (CPFT) or Registered Pulmonary Function Technologist (RPFT)). Registered Polysomnographic Technologist (RPSGT) through the BRPT may also be accepted as an alternative specialty credential.
